Output 6defa94b3c8bdd8a36f04baaf0548eac219dfd7c8afaa468dec2443677512516:1

value
69140
script pubkey
OP_0 OP_PUSHBYTES_20 52b6c00a1561544f3431f32e9ea4b53090a59229
address
bc1q22mvqzs4v92y7dp37vhfaf94xzg2ty3fxx9eum
transaction
6defa94b3c8bdd8a36f04baaf0548eac219dfd7c8afaa468dec2443677512516
confirmations
149656
spent
true